
Mary Goodman
Mary Goodman, Ph.D., retired in late 2020 after more than 20 years in private practice
as a registered counselling therapist in Nova Scotia, where she worked with both
individuals and couples. Her master’s degree in clinical psychology (Naropa University,
Colorado, 1981) prepared her to apply contemplative approaches to therapy, while her
academic doctorate in psychology (Institute of Transpersonal Psychology, California,
2008) allowed her to further her interest in life-span human development.
Over the years, Mary received specialized training in a variety of therapeutic
approaches. In addition, her nearly 50 years as a student and practitioner of Buddhism,
as well as her 46-year relationship with Peter, form the basis of her belief in the
fundamental healthiness with human beings and the workability of difficult situations.
